2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S Reviews Summary

The “S” in the 2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S name is meant to connect the SUV to the S-Class flagship sedan. In this sense, the GLS is the S-Class of SUVs, and it delivers on that positioning. The 2021 GLS-Class has three rows of spacious seating, and puts comfort above all else. The GLS can hold groceries, weekend bags, antique desks purchased from a roadside consignment shop—all things that would require a lot of negotiating in the S-Class sedan.

The GLS is one member of a growing fraternity of full-size, three-row, luxury SUVs. Their ranks include the Cadillac Escalade, Lincoln Navigator, Infiniti QX80, and the more recent BMW X7. The GLS sets itself apart with a higher standard of luxury, and impressive performance… if you’re willing to shell out the cash.

Look and feel

2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S

9/10

2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ee

9/10

The 2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S, a continuation of the third generation introduced in 2020, was a luxurious SUV that offered a blend of practicality and opulence. Originally launched as the GL-Class in 2006, it was intended to replace the G-Class but instead found its niche among affluent families seeking a more comfortable alternative to the Navigator and Escalade. The GLS featured a sleek design with softened angles and a futuristic interior dominated by a massive digital screen, emphasizing its tech-centric approach. Available in three trims—GLS 450, GLS 580, and the performance-oriented AMG GLS 63—the GLS catered to a range of preferences, from luxury to high performance.

In contrast, the 2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ee was a fresh take on a classic, embodying Jeep's design traditions while introducing modern elements. As a two-row version of the previous year's Grand Cherokee L, it offered a sporty and versatile option for buyers. The Grand Cherokee was available in multiple trims, including Laredo, Altitude, Limited, Trailhawk, Overland, Summit, and Summit Reserve, each catering to different needs, from off-roading to luxury. Its design paid homage to the original 1963 Wagoneer, with a forward-leaning grille and trapezoidal wheel arches. Inside, the Grand Cherokee mirrored the Grand Cherokee L, offering a range of features from basic to luxurious, with an emphasis on quality and comfort.

Performance

2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S

9/10

2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ee

8/10

The 2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S offered a range of powerful engines, starting with the GLS 450's twin-turbocharged 3.0-litre inline-six engine, producing 362 horsepower and 369 pound-feet of torque. The GLS 580 4MATIC stepped up with a twin-turbocharged 4.0-litre V8, delivering 483 hp and 516 lb-ft. Both models featured a nine-speed automatic transmission and Mercedes' 4MATIC all-wheel drive. The AMG GLS 63, however, was the pinnacle of performance, boasting a hand-crafted 4.0-litre twin-turbo V8 engine with 603 hp and 627 lb-ft of torque. It could accelerate from zero to 100 km/h in just 4.2 seconds, with a top speed of 280 km/h. The GLS's adaptive air suspension and multiple drive modes ensured a smooth and dynamic driving experience.

The 2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ee offered a choice between a V6 and a V8 engine, with the standard 3.6-litre Pentastar V6 generating 293 horsepower and 260 pound-feet of torque. The available 5.7-litre V8 provided 357 hp and 390 lb-ft, enhancing towing capacity to 3,265 kg. Three 4WD systems were available, catering to different off-roading needs, from the basic Quadra-Trac I to the advanced Quadra-Drive II. The Trailhawk trim, in particular, excelled in off-road conditions, with features like an electronic locking rear differential and Quadra-Lift air suspension. The Grand Cherokee's 8-speed automatic transmission and Selec-Terrain driving modes offered versatility, while its fuel efficiency ranged from 11.0 to 13.8 L/100 km, depending on the engine and drivetrain.

Form and function

2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S

8/10

2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ee

7/10

The 2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S provided ample interior space with three rows of seating, accommodating up to seven passengers. The first and second rows offered generous headroom and legroom, while the third row was suitable for adults. The GLS boasted 355 litres of cargo space behind the third row, expanding to 1,209 litres with the third row folded, and 2,400 litres with both the second and third rows down. The interior featured numerous storage compartments, including spacious in-door bins and a centre console with butterfly doors.

The 2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ee prioritized comfort and visibility, with heated front seats and a heated steering wheel standard in Canada. Higher trims offered additional features like ventilated front seats and a panoramic sunroof. The Grand Cherokee's redesign improved visibility, especially during off-roading. While rear-seat legroom was limited, the two-row Grand Cherokee offered 1,067 litres of cargo space behind the back seat, expanding to 2,004 litres with the rear seats folded. The Grand Cherokee L provided more space for passengers and cargo, making it a better choice for those needing extra room.

Technology

2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S

9/10

2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ee

9/10

The 2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S featured the MBUX infotainment system, with a large touch screen and a trackpad for navigation. It included Apple CarPlay and Android Auto, though a USB-C cable was required for connectivity. The MBUX system's voice control allowed for complex commands, enhancing convenience. The digital dash extended to the instrument panel, controlled by touch-sensitive pads on the steering wheel, offering a customizable display.

The 2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ee was a tech powerhouse, equipped with Uconnect 5, offering improved responsiveness and over-the-air updates. Most trims featured an 8.4-inch touchscreen, with a 10.1-inch screen available on higher trims. W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to were standard, along with Amazon Alexa integration. The Grand Cherokee also offered a head-up display, Night Vision system, and a front passenger interactive display, enhancing both driver and passenger experience.

Safety

2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S

9/10

2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ee

9/10

The 2021 Mercedes-Benz GLS came standard with numerous driver-assistance features, including Active Brake Assist, automatic parking assist, and crosswind assist. Optional safety tech included lane-change assist, adaptive cruise control, and blind spot monitoring. The GLS was equipped with a full array of airbags, traction control, and a tire-pressure monitoring system.

The 2022 Jeep Grand Cherokee featured an extensive suite of advanced driver assistance systems, with a structure composed of aluminum and high-strength steel. Standard safety features included blind spot monitoring, rear parking sensors, and full-speed forward collision warning. The new Active Driving Assist system provided Level 2 semi-autonomous driving assistance, with a hands-free version expected in 2022.
